Dill Pickle Bacon Pasta Salad

A delightful mix of savory and tangy flavors, this pasta salad combines bacon and pickles for a dish that's perfect for summer BBQs, picnics, or potlucks.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Total Time 25 minutes
Course Side Dish
Cuisine American, BBQ
Servings 8 servings
Calories 300 kcal

Ingredients
  

For the Dressing

  • 1 cup Mayonnaise Adds creaminess to the salad
  • 1/2 cup Sour Cream Offers tangy flavor
  • 1/4 cup Pickle Brine Infuses dressing with tanginess
  • 1 tablespoon Yellow Mustard Enhances flavor
  • 1 teaspoon Kosher Salt Elevates taste
  • 1 teaspoon Sugar Balances tanginess

For the Salad

  • 8 slices Bacon Provides smoky, crispy texture
  • 8 ounces Short Pasta Acts as the main ingredient
  • 1 cup Pickles Adds refreshing crunch
  • 1 cup Mini Cucumbers Contributes fresh bite
  • 1 cup Mild Cheese Offers creamy texture
  • 1/2 cup Red Onions Brings color and bite
  • 1/4 cup Fresh Dill Adds freshness
  • to taste Salt and Pepper For adjusting seasoning

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Cook the short pasta according to package instructions. Drain and rinse under cold water to cool.
  • In a large bowl, mix mayonnaise, sour cream, pickle brine, yellow mustard, kosher salt, and sugar until smooth.
  • Cook the bacon until crispy, then chop it into pieces.
  • In the same bowl, add the cooked pasta, bacon, pickles, mini cucumbers, mild cheese, red onions, and fresh dill.
  • Gently mix everything together until well combined.
  • Taste and adjust with salt and pepper as needed.
  • Ref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ving to let the flavors meld together.

Notes

To serve, serve cold as a side dish at your next event. Pairs well with grilled meats, sandwiches, or can be enjoyed on its own. Garnish with extra dill sprigs for presentation.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ge and consume within 3 to 5 days. Stir before serving if the salad becomes watery.
